导读:MySQL Any字句是MySQL数据库中的一种查询语句,可以用于匹配任何字符或字符串 。本文将介绍MySQL Any字句的使用方法及其优缺点 。
1. 什么是MySQL Any字句?
MySQL Any字句是一种用于模糊查询的语句 , 可以匹配任何字符或字符串 。它通常与LIKE关键字一起使用,用于查找包含指定字符或字符串的记录 。
2. MySQL Any字句的语法
MySQL Any字句的语法如下:
SELECT * FROM table_name WHERE column_name LIKE ANY (‘%value1%’, ‘%value2%’, …);
其中,table_name为表名,column_name为列名 , value1、value2等为需要匹配的字符或字符串 。
3. MySQL Any字句的优点
MySQL Any字句可以同时匹配多个字符或字符串,提高了查询效率 。此外,Any字句还可以与其他SQL语句结合使用,实现更加复杂的查询操作 。
4. MySQL Any字句的缺点
MySQL Any字句虽然方便快捷,但也存在一些缺点 。首先 , 由于Any字句会匹配所有符合条件的记录,因此查询结果可能会很大,影响查询效率 。其次 , Any字句只能匹配固定的字符或字符串,无法进行更加灵活的模糊匹配操作 。
总结:
【mysql语句大全及用法 mysqlany字句】MySQL Any字句是一种用于模糊查询的语句 , 可以匹配任何字符或字符串 。它的优点是可以同时匹配多个字符或字符串,实现更加高效的查询操作;缺点则在于查询结果可能会很大,影响查询效率,并且无法进行更加灵活的模糊匹配操作 。因此 , 在使用Any字句时需要根据具体情况进行权衡和选择 。